IF YOU MUST USE YOUR APPLIANCE IN THE BATHROOM,

*INSTALL A GFCI NOW!**

Your local electrician can help you decide which type is best for you – a portable unit that plugs into the electrical outlet or a permanent unit installed by your electrician. The National Electrical Code now requires GFCIs in the bath-rooms, garages, and outdoor outlets of all new homes.

WHY DO YOU NEED A GFCI? Electricity and water don’t mix. If your Hot Air Styler falls into water while it’s plugged in, the electric shock can kill you – even if the switch is off. A regular fuse or circuit breaker won’t protect you under these circumstances. A GFCI offers you far greater protection.

A GFCI can save your life! Compared to that, the price is small! Don’t wait – install one now! *GFCI is a sensitive device that reacts imme-diately to a small electric current leak by stop-ping the electricity flow.

CAUTION – NEVER allow the power supply cord to be pulled or twisted. Never wrap the cord around the appliance. Damage will occur at the high-flex point of entry into the appli-ance, causing it to rupture and short circuit. Inspect the cord frequently for damage. STOP USE IMMEDIATELY if damage is visible or if unit stops or operates intermittently.

STORAGE
When not in use, your appliance should be disconnected, allowed to cool and stored in a safe, dry location out of reach of children. Do not wrap the line cord around the appliance. Allow the cord to hang or lie loose and straight at the point of entry into the appliance.

WARNING:
IF YOU THINK THE POWER IS OFF WHEN THE SWITCH IS OFF YOU’RE WRONG.

Everyone knows that electricity and water are a dangerous combination. But did you know that an electric appliance is still electrically live even if the switch is off? If the plug is in, the power is on. So when you are not using your appliances, keep them unplugged.

O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S

This appliance is intended for household use. Use on Alternating Current (60 hertz) only. Standard curling appliances are designed to operate at 110 to 125 volts AC.
This appliance has a polarized plug (one blade is wider than the other). As a safety feature, this plug will fit into a polarized outlet only one way. If the plug does not fit fully into the outlet, reverse the plug. If it still does not fit, contact a qualified electrician. Do not attempt to defeat this safety feature.

CHECK ALCI SAFETY FEATURE EVERY TIME YOU USE APPLIANCE.

This appliance is equipped with an Appliance Leakage Circuit Interrupter (ALCI), a safety feature that renders it inoperable under some abnormal conditions, such as immersion in water. To make sure the ALCI is functioning properly, perform the following test. The purpose of this test is to allow you to make sure the water sensing system (ALCI) is working.

  1. Plug in the appliance and press test button on plug (see appropriate diagram following).
  2. The appliance will stop working. There will be an audible click and reset button will pop out.
  3. To reset ALCI with a reset button, unit should be unplugged. Then push in reset button, and reinsert plug into outlet.
  4. If ALCI is not functioning properly, return appliance to nearest service center.
  5. It is important that if immersion occurs, this unit be brought to a service center. Do not try to reset.
  6. Be sure to repeat test every time you use the unit, to confirm ALCI is operational.

Should the appliance go off and the reset button pop up during use, this could indicate a malfunction in the unit. Remove plug from outlet and allow the hot air brush to cool. Reinsert plug into outlet.

STYLING WITH YOUR HOT AIR BRUSH

The appliance features two attachments; a 1-in. (25mm) aluminum barrel attachment with nylon bristles and a ¾-in. (19mm) brush attachment. Your best looks begin with a good haircut that is well maintained. For best styling results your hair should be clean and dry or damp. Plug the appliance into any standard household electrical outlet (120V).

HOW TO STYLE WITH YOUR HOT AIR STYLER

To create lift, add volume and set large, soft curls use the 1 in. brush on partially dry hair. Beginning at the crown area, take a small section of hair and place the 1 in. brush near the root area. Slide the hot air brush toward the ends, then wind hair back toward the root area. Hold for approximately 10 seconds, then gently unwind hair from the brush without using tension. Continue throughout your hair until you get the style you want.

To create tighter curls use the ¾-in. brush. Never winding hair around it more than twice, proceed as for large, soft curls, above.
NOTE: To achieve maximum body, fullness and curl, apply styling gel to the root area and styling mousse to the ends. Then take small sections of the hair, and curl it with the 1-in. barrel of the hot air brush.

USER MAINTENANCE

Your appliance is virtually maintenance-free. For proper performance, the appliance must be kept clean. Blocked or clogged air intake vents will cause the appliance to overheat. When cleaning is needed, unplug the cord and clean dust and lint from air intake openings with a small brush attachment. The outer surface of the appliance should be wiped clean with a cloth only. If abnormal conditions occur, unplug the appliance, allow it to cool and return it for repair to an authorized service representative only. No repairs should be attempted by the consumer.
